                                                                                    Nello’s Seeks Help to Further Grow Sauce-Making Business

                                                                                    In January 2011, after a long road, I began to produce small batches of my absolutely delicious tomato sauce, which I now sell in jars via the Nello’s Italy website and at a number of stores. Nello’s Sauce is perfect for pasta, pizza, and dipping. My sauce is very healthy and the Nello’s Italy website generates a lot of daily traffic (roughly 8,000 unique visitors a month). Nello's Sauce has received a lot of great publicity, with pieces in Chapel Hill Magazine, SavorNC Magazine, the News & Observer, and appearances on popular blogs, like Kath Eats Real Foods, Foodie Fresh, and Durham Foodie (see the link above to "Press" for more info). What I need are the further funds to take my dream to the next level. That can come in many ways--either simply buying the sauce online or considering a financial gift (see below). With some help secured, I can bring Nello's Sauce to more of those who love, well . . . a delicious, healthy sauce.

                                                                                    As one who's lived in Italy for three years, including countless hours with Italians at the table, I've come to believe that time at the table is crucial to developing lasting and meaningful relationships, both with people and with food. I founded Nello's Italy, the website, in 2010 with the goal of combating the forces that prevent us from having time to share together. Being one part teacher, one part writer, I share my knowledge and love of Italy with people here in North America (but certainly not only) in the hope that an appreciation of Italian food and the culture of the table in Italy will transform how we go about our daily lives, leading at last to *better* lives. Nello's Sauce is an extension of my project--the sauce is "Italy in a jar." Those who try my sauce are inspired by it, often trying new recipes, experimenting with homemade pizza or pasta. I hear from many people who use my sauce, sharing pictures of their friends and family at the table. Dads making homemade pasta with their kids. Couples trying their hand at fancy Italian baked dishes. Parties where the sauce is the dinner's centerpiece. Nello's Sauce slows us down.                                                                                     Nello's Sauce is tremendously tasty, better than the competition.

                                                                                    That’s because in my sauce I use premium ingredients: whole peeled plum tomatoes, extra virgin olive oil, sea salt, garlic, fine black pepper, and basil. I have a secret blending technique that results in the perfect consistency and a recipe that allows each ingredient to bring out its best flavor.

                                                                                    Nello's Sauce is extremely healthy.

                                                                                    Per serving there are 50 calories, 3g of fat, 0g of which are saturated or trans. There is no cholesterol and only 160mg of sodium. There are 4g of total carbohydrates, 1g in dietary fiber and 3g of sugars. Each serving has 1g of protein. By eating one serving of Nello’s Sauce you’ll get 10% of you daily allowance of Vitamin A, 10% of Vitamin C, and 2% of Calcium, and 4 % of Iron.
